I had a B 550 Unify X and I damaged the Socket so to get me through until I can grab another Unify I purchased a B 550 Tomahawk Max Wifi from Best Buy and threw it in my build. I was curious about performance so I started to do some benchmarking and noticed that Aida64, HWinfo and even the Bios screen was reporting "Motherboard Temp around 65-67c degrees. I'm using a Core P6 Case which is basically open air and I'm using a 280 aio for the CPU and have 8 fans running. MY CPU and GPU temps NEVER get high in fact during the same situation in BIOS my CPU is reading 32c. At idle my CPU is around 32-35c and Gaming around 50c so I'm just stumped at why my Motherboard Temp is so high?
I have not changed anything inside BIOS except using Memory Try it to run my RAM at 3600 CL 14 14 14 34. Using XMP the Mobo Temp is still in the 60's, using default RAM speed the Mobo Temp is still in 60's
No problems with Temps under any circumstance. I even felt all around the Motherboard to see if it was hot somewhere and its cool to the touch. I'm stumped?
R5 5600x
3080ti
32GB HP V10 Ram
MSI B550 Max Wifi Tomahawk
EVGA Supernova 1000
Thermaltake Core P6 Case with plenty of cooling.
BIOS Version 7691 v26
